Transaction 66a5da08fcd1aac498c2b9b1d44a855225c6f1c84b36b4869b4b3c4646dd812d
1 Input
1 Output
-
66a5da08fcd1aac498c2b9b1d44a855225c6f1c84b36b4869b4b3c4646dd812d:0
- value
- 577700
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7bb51b89826a268ef181a3fd60c9617afbba4a7c OP_EQUAL
- address
- 3Cy7ziKe3vTuxWHfjj5RngdrtNnyAEcsDA